Paper Title

Food-Scan: Food Monitoring Web Application by Scanning Groceries Receipts

Abstract

In the cell phone market there is an enormous number of uses to assist individuals with checking allow or give ideas to get fit and deal with a sound eating routine. In any case, by far most of these applications devour a great deal of time by presenting food individually. This paper presents the work to create and direct test another Android application, Food Scan, focused on individuals more than 70, extraordinarily those from rustic conditions or with restricted specialized information, to deal with their food from the things that’s how up on their staple receipts, keeping away from the commitment to present individually those food varieties, and creating suggestions. To accomplish this last level headed, explicit destinations have been finished as demonstrated in the techniques segment. We directed an audit of current calorie control applications to find out about their shortcomings and qualities. Various calculations were tried to assist the presentation of food into the application and the most appropriate for the Food Scan application was chosen. In like manner, a few choices were considered to make the information base of food, considering dietary proposals for individuals north of 70 years. When created, a pilot assessment was completed with a comfort test of 109 volunteers in country spaces of Caceres and Valladolid (Spain) and Alentejo (Portugal). They tried Food Scan for a month after which they finished a client fulfillment overview. 93 (101/109) trusted that the application was not difficult to download and introduce, 66 (72/109) imagined that it was not difficult to utilize, 47 51/109) noted clients found the application fairly accommodating for observing food admission, simple to download and simple to utilize.
